Abstract

A low-cost Ni-B alloy catalyst was prepared by chemical reduction method and used for partial hydrogenation of fatty acid methyl esters. The conditions for catalyst preparation, including Ni to B ratio, pH of NaBH4 solution, types and quantity of metal modifiers were optimized. Ni-La-B, prepared by modification of Ni-B with La, showed significantly high catalytic partial hydrogenation activity. The optimum textural properties (small particle size, high specific surface area and well-defined pore structure) and electron enrichment of active Ni sites were the favorable factors for the high hydrogenation activity of Ni-La-B catalyst, which showed reasonable stability in catalyst recycle experiments.
